attack is a noun but hem in is not a noun.

attack and hem in both are verbs.

As verbs, hem in is a hyponym of attack; that is, hem in is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than attack:
  • attack: launch an attack or assault on; begin hostilities or start warfare with
  • hem in: surround so as to force to give up
